Filip Bilbija (born 24 April 2000) is a German footballer who plays as a midfielder for FC Ingolstadt.[2]
Career
Bilbija made his professional debut for FC Ingolstadt in the 3. Liga on 22 July 2019, coming on as a substitute in the 67th for Fatih Kaya in the 2–1 away win against Carl Zeiss Jena.[3]
